Battlefield 3 players on the PC can expect a minor update tomorrow morning, April 27th.
According to the Battlelog forums, DICE will be publishing a few small code changes which will most likely be less than 100MB. Further info from the forum post:
The game client is compatible with the currently-live clients and servers.
There will not be any corresponding updates of game servers or central servers.
There will not be any downtime for Battlelog.
Changelist
- Origin wrapper updated
- AlienFX support
- Bugfixes to Eyefinity detection
